# Metadata Editor Bootstrap-module(@wbg-mde/bootstrap-module)

All the pop-up functionalities are managed by this module. 

This application will be an independent application, it will be published through npm or create installer packages via commands.


### Installation

WB-MDE requires [Node.js](https://nodejs.org/) v10+ to run.

Install the dependencies and devDependencies and start the server.

```sh
npm install
```

Run application in development mode
```sh
npm run ele:dev
```

Run application in production mode
```sh
npm run ele:aot
```

Create application package for Windows
```sh
npm run pack:win32
```

Create application package for MAC
```sh
npm run pack:mac
```

Create application installer for Windows
```sh
npm run installer:win32
```

Publish application
```sh
npm publish --access public
```

### Environment
 - Angular v7.2.0
 - Electron v4.2.0
 - Node 10.15.3
 - Nedb 1.8.0
